Ninth annual Broadway for Self Help Africa concert was held on Monday, April 15 at 7 PM at The Cutting Room in NYC. The successful event brought together a slew of Broadway's brightest stars raising their voices, raising the roof, and raising vital funds for Self Help Africa!

Madison Wells Forward, the philanthropic division of Madison Wells, is once again partnering with the organization Self Help Africa to present the ninth annual Broadway for Self Help Africa concert on Monday, April 15 at 7 PM at The Cutting Room in NYC.
